The verdict: Malaysia wins on affordability
Malaysia is roughly 24% cheaper than Argentina on the combined COL+Rent index. On a moderate urban lifestyle, this translates to a difference of $246 per month, or about $2,952 per year.
Monthly Budget Comparison
Single-person urban lifestyle at three budget levels. All figures in USD.
| Budget level | Argentina | Malaysia |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
Minimal Suburb rent, no dining out | $642 | $551 | Malaysia 17% less |
Sample City rent, ~15 restaurant meals/mo | $1,007 | $761 | Malaysia 32% less |
Comfortable City rent, dining out 25x/mo | $1,232 | $884 | Malaysia 39% less |
Budgets include rent, groceries, utilities, transit pass, and a typical number of restaurant meals per tier.
Line-Item Cost Comparison
Every major monthly expense, side by side.
| Category | Argentina | Malaysia |
|---|---|---|
Rent 1-bed, city centre | $410 | $360 |
Rent 1-bed, outside centre | $270 | $240 |
Groceries (monthly) | $265 | $225 |
Mid-range restaurant meal | $15 | $6 |
Transit pass (monthly) | $17 | $21 |
Basic utilities (85m²) | $90 | $65 |

Salary Equivalents
Purchasing-power-adjusted: if you earn X net in the US, how much do you need in Argentina and Malaysia to maintain the same lifestyle?
| US net salary | Needed in Argentina | Needed in Malaysia |
|---|---|---|
| $50,000/yr | $25,133 | $20,337 |
| $75,000/yr | $37,700 | $30,506 |
| $100,000/yr | $50,266 | $40,675 |
NET (after-tax) purchasing-power equivalents. Gross salary targets depend on each country's tax regime — see the salary comparison page for full tax breakdowns.

Frequently Asked Questions: Argentina vs Malaysia
Is Argentina cheaper than Malaysia?
Argentina is 24% more expensive than Malaysia. The combined Cost of Living + Rent index (NYC = 100) is 28.3 for Argentina vs 22.9 for Malaysia. In practical terms, a $761/month lifestyle in Malaysia can be matched for roughly $940/month in Argentina.
What is the monthly budget difference between Argentina and Malaysia?
A moderate single-person urban budget costs around $1,007 in Argentina versus $761 in Malaysia — a difference of $246/month (32%). The gap grows for comfortable lifestyles: $1,232 vs $884.
How does rent compare in Argentina vs Malaysia?
A 1-bedroom apartment in a city centre costs $410/month in Argentina and $360/month in Malaysia. Outside the city centre, rent drops to $270 in Argentina and $240 in Malaysia. Rent typically represents 30–50% of a single person's monthly budget in both countries.
How much salary do I need to move from Argentina to Malaysia?
If you currently earn $75,000 net in Argentina, you'd need roughly $60,689 net in Malaysia to maintain the same lifestyle. If moving the other way (from Malaysia to Argentina on a $75,000 net salary), you'd need $92,686 net in Argentina. These are purchasing-power-adjusted amounts — your gross salary target will differ by tax regime.
Which country has higher groceries prices?
Monthly grocery basket for a single person: $265 in Argentina vs $225 in Malaysia. A mid-range restaurant meal costs $15 in Argentina vs $6 in Malaysia. Grocery prices tend to track closely with overall cost of living.
